KUALA LUMPUR: Malaysian badminton will finally have its supremo.

Whether this national coaching director, or chief coach, is given the full power to run the programme will only be known at the Badminton Association of Malaysia (BAM) exco meeting, headed by Datuk Seri Nadzmi Mohd Salleh, at Stadium Juara in Bukit Kiara today.
